Abstract
In this paper we propose a two-way authentication and key agreement protocol which is used in the communication between RFID tag and reader. This protocol characterizes low computing complexity and is suitable for low-cost RFID tag. We extend Strand space and prove the security of the protocol. The result indicates this protocol has low computing complexity, high security and is appropriate for the RFID system.
